    Hi,

    I've been watching my hairline thin for a while and have been very hesitant to go get checked out by a dermatologist. I'm 19 and just don't know if I should wait a bit longer to see what happens with my hair, or go check out fin or other options. My main concern is on my right side, and my left side seems more intact. From what I've read, people don't always bald symmetrically and my right side will catch up eventually. I've attached some photos, if anyone has any advice I'd be happy to listen.

    After that if I'm not wrong all the medicine people will recommend you the big 3 (Fin,Minoxidil,Nizoral) or Minoxidil,Nizoral . Fin reduce the DHT you can take it orally, Minoxidil help to growth hair with blood circulation this is a topical you need to put it on your head everyday, Nizoral is a shampoo you need to use it at least 2-3 time per week. All of theses have something different name but you need to understand that you can got side effect is a drug... every drug you can get side effect. Inform yourself go read about theses.
